John Lewknor 1418–1471 – Genealogical Records

Birth Date: 1418

Birth Location: Horsted Keynes, Sussex, England

Death Date: 4 May 1471

Death Location: Tewkesbury, Gloucestershire, England

Father: Thomas Lewknor

Mother: LADY Hastings

Spouse(s):

Children(s):

In 1418, John Lewknor entered the world in Horsted Keynes, Sussex, England, born to Thomas Lewknor And Lady Elizabeth Wychingham Baroness Of Hoo And Hastings. John Lewknor passed away in 1471 in Tewkesbury, Gloucestershire, England.
